LuxTrust has confirmed a new round of "temporary slowdowns" affecting its services on Thursday, a day after declaring a major 24-hour outage resolved.
© Image by kegfire on Envato

Following a major outage that lasted from Tuesday into Wednesday afternoon, LuxTrust has confirmed that users experienced renewed, albeit minor, technical issues on Thursday morning.

The digital authentication service provider had announced on Wednesday afternoon that all problems were resolved. However, on Thursday morning, several users contacted RTL to report they were again unable to authenticate themselves using their smartcards.

In response to an enquiry, LuxTrust acknowledged “temporary slowdowns” affecting some of its services that morning. The company stated that it quickly intervened by increasing system capacities, which restored normal operations shortly thereafter.

The earlier, prolonged outage has drawn official criticism. In an RTL interview on Wednesday, Minister of the Economy Lex Delles described the incident’s duration as “unacceptable”. He confirmed that the government and LuxTrust will jointly analyse the exact cause of the issues that occurred on Tuesday and Wednesday.
